mashaallah sister fatima on embracing islam. You have now found the guidance of truth. Inshallah now u will find true happiness. You find today that people endulge in material activities such as money, power, glory, assets the list goes on and they strive hard to attain these irrelvant things. They believe that happiness and sucess can be gained from possesing and attaning these material activities whether they are tangible or intangible. True happiness and success is defined by islam as worshipping allah in every aspect of our lives.Islam is not just a religion as u may find it portrayed in the west, but is a deen a complete way of life. Islam has solutions for all aspects of lifes affairs be it social, economical, political,educational. You will find a solution to every area of life. However living in under this non islamic system it is difficult to implement these islamic laws. We ideally need an islamic society whereby to both educate and practice islam it will be much easier. As the common thought, emotions, culture will be all islamic.
